RE3 - a revolutionary simple, unique and lucrative MSW system produces a pure,organic “Cellulosic Fiber”

• Proven with a 300,000+ tons/annum plant - Ireland• >$12MM private investment to date

• Based on autoclaves controlled by proprietary software• Refined over a decade of development work• Scaleable, modular and expandable plant design• Clean, negative air plants are Carbon Credit qualified (where applicable)

• Captures non-recycled recyclables• Reduces MSW volume by 80%

• Feedstock to accelerate Anaerobic Digestion / CH4 • Compost • Green Fuel (Kyoto Compliant) • Architectural Insulation

RE3 Market Trends/Barriers to Entry

Landfills are at capacity and being closed...few new ones coming on lineWaste management systems are aging and costs are rising - NE USARecycleables are entering the MSW streamBurning (gasification) MSW is expensive, environmentally bad and being bannedThere are no profitable gasification plantsState and Federal mandates to reduce MSW volumes are in place or pending Valuable waste is being thrown awayMunicipalities must lower expenses and seek affordable waste solutions (find revenue sources too!)

Trash management procedures are in fluxPublic is becoming aware landfill based toxins and environmental damageExisting waste management equipment still being amortizedBig three waste mgt cos. are controlling markets but their long term contracts are expiring

Big three make $$$ from landfills (at capacity), new ones are difficult/expensive to acquire

Big three are begining to seek new options

RE3 Company

RE3 Group Founded 2000300,000 ton facility built in Limerick, Ireland at Greyhound Waste Mgt.Based on Wilson Autoclave Steam Treatment ProcessRE3 USA Ltd established 2011 to market RE3 plantsRE3 USA incorporates Anaerobic Digestion into plant design in 2012RE3 USA becomes member of iCLEAN in 2012
